Job Description
The Children’s Center Utah is a distinguished nonprofit organization dedicated to providing comprehensive mental health care services for infants, toddlers, preschoolers, and their families. Established as a leading expert in the treatment of childhood trauma, the organization has gained a stellar reputation throughout Utah and beyond. Recognized for its excellence, The Children’s Center Utah was honored as one of the Best Companies to Work For in 2023, 2024, and 2025 by Utah Business Magazine. With a commitment to best-in-class services, the center offers a wide range of therapeutic interventions tailored to the unique mental health needs of each child and family. These services include outpatient family and group therapy sessions, as well as therapeutic preschool programs designed to support early childhood development and healing.
The Children’s Center Utah is currently seeking a friendly and professional Receptionist to join its team at the new Lehi, Utah office. This role is vital in facilitating seamless administrative support and clerical duties at the front desk. To ensure a smooth transition, the selected individual will undergo training for a couple of weeks at the West Valley City office before moving to the Lehi location upon its opening. This position is ideal for individuals who are organized, detail-oriented, and passionate about making a difference in an environment dedicated to child and family mental health.
As a Receptionist, you will be the first point of contact for clients, visitors, and volunteers, playing a crucial role in shaping their experience at The Children’s Center Utah. The role involves answering multi-line telephone systems, greeting and checking in clients, and scheduling appointments for multiple clinicians. You will be responsible for creating and updating client records, managing electronic medical records, and ensuring that clinical information is systematically organized for easy access by the clinical staff. Additionally, you will assist with preparing and sending information to other agencies as per the center’s procedures, helping with intake information updates, and supporting the Medical Records Clerk when necessary. The receptionist functions as a key liaison facilitating smooth communication and operational efficiency between front office staff and clinical teams.
This full-time position is onsite Monday through Friday during regular office hours. Compensation ranges from $17 to $18 per hour, depending on experience and bilingual communication skills, with a strong preference for candidates proficient in both English and Spanish. Joining The Children’s Center Utah means becoming part of a compassionate and professional team committed to providing superior mental health care to Utah’s youngest residents and their families. We value employees who are dependable, organized, and exhibit a warm and professional demeanor, contributing positively to a thriving work environment that upholds the highest standards of care and service.
